AP French Exam Workshops
Get ready for the AP French Exam with our preparation workshops. Each session will focus on a different aspect of the exam to help students improve their skills in all four language areas: speaking, listening, reading and writing. Our spring session topics are below. We wish all our students best of luck with their exams! April 10: Identity & Community April 17: Globalization & Technology May 1: Contemporary Life & Culture

Read MoreFrench for Little Ones
We offer weekly 45 minute classes for children ages 3-4. In these classes, children will be exposed to French songs, stories, arts & crafts activities and games in a fun and supportive environment. At this age, children are encouraged to learn through creativity. These classes focus on a multi-sensory approach, feeding the curiosity of the children with their learning and French speaking environment. It is also a great time for parents to spend quality time with their little one!
